2006 Key West 268 Bluewater

We purchased the boat in May of 2014 with only 280 hours on it. It was dry stacked in our marina in Hudson while we owned it. Kept covered and very well taken care of. In 2015 I had a 10k trailer built for it by Peterson Trailers in Gibsonton. In 2019 I spent over $800 in new brakes, rotors and calipers. Just this month I installed four new Goodyear Endurance 215/75R15 tires for $700, installed a new Demco surge controller for $500 last week. It has a ladder and a full size spare with a hub.

The boat is 26ft-8in overall. From the tongue of the trailer to the end of the motors is 32ft. It has a nice spacious 9ft-8in beam. The boat with the new Tohatsus weighs in around 8,000 lbs. Hull weight of the bare hull is 4550 lbs.

It came stock with a SeaLand flushable head with a 20 gallon holding tank and overboard macerator. This unit was completely rebuilt in May with a new pump, seals and pressure relief valve for over $600. The system works perfectly and will be one of the reasons your lady will enjoy a day on the boat! Other features are a pair of tackle storage boxes, 20 gallon rear livewell, 15 gallon fresh water tank, 23 rod holders including another four in the head that can be locked. Overhead console with VHF radio, three spreader lights and switches. Clarion radio and four working speakers. 202 qt rear seat/fish box. the front fish box is used for below deck storage and the macerator pump has been disconnected. It has forward seating and the cushions were never used as long as I have owned the boat. The cushion on the rear seat/fish box is a little worn. All of the coaming pads have been replaced at various times over the years. Most including the helm seat are in very good shape.

I repowered the boat in March of 2021, I replaced the orginal Honda BF150s with almost 900 hours on them, installing a pair of Tohatsu/Honda BFT225's, which was the optional power for the boat back when built. These motors come with a full five year warranty that can be transferred to the new owner. At the time of the repower I had a Simrad AP44 autopilot installed. They also installed four new transom thru hulls from Gem. The fuel tank was then drained and flushed.

I have continued to improve and update this rig. My first project was to install a Lewmar ProFish windlass in 2015. It has a 22lb stainless claw anchor and 300' new 1/2" rode with 15' galvanized chain. I installed the first of two Rhodans in 2018, it was an 84". In January 2021 I installed a new 96" along with an upgraded Shuttleslide. the three Duracell AGM's are group 31's using a Yandina Trollbridge combiner to charge them when on house power or from one of the Tohatsus when under way. It works flawlessly and after a day of fishing I use about 20-25% of battery power.

The ttop fabric and lacing was replaced last year. In May I replaced the original 2 bank charger and installed a Guest 3 bank that takes care of the motor batteries and two house batteries. I have installed a pair of LifePo 100 amp batteries that are charged via the motors or when on shore power. At that time I installed a pair of Marinco electric reel outlets. I also replaced the Lenco control box ($400) and put in a new control switch. I have also replaced the Lewmar control switch. I replaced the Furuno 585 with a Garmin 943XSV and a Garmin GT51 transducer. I also installed some led lights on the ttop that does a good job for night fishing. There are three spreader lights if needed. There is one underwater light. I have installed new baitwell/washdown pump. I just had a new Laporte cover made for the boat, it was $1800.

It has a Garmin 8212 that I installed in late 2017. I just installed a new Garmin 943XSV with a Garmin GT51 transducer for $1300. It replaced a Furuno 585 I was using as a bottomfinder.
